The Maxpeedingrods K81HAT rear brake caliper adapter is a popular aftermarket solution for Subaru Impreza owners from 1998 to 2005 who wish to upgrade their brake calipers. This analysis will discuss the potential advantages and drawbacks of investing in this product.
Pros:1. Enhanced Brake Performance: The primary reason for purchasing this adapter is to improve the overall braking performance of your Subaru Impreza. The K81HAT adapter allows the installation of larger and more powerful rear brake calipers, which can lead to improved stopping power and better handling.
2. Compatibility: The Maxpeedingrods K81HAT adapter is specifically designed for Subaru Impreza models from 1998 to 2005, ensuring a perfect fit and proper function.
3. Durability: Maxpeedingrods is a well-known brand in the automotive aftermarket industry, and their products are generally known for their high-quality construction and durability.
4. Reduced Brake Fade: The larger calipers supported by this adapter can help reduce brake fade, which is a common issue with the stock calipers, especially during high-performance driving.
5. Improved Pedal Feel: The enhanced braking performance and reduced brake fade can lead to a more responsive and consistent pedal feel, making your driving experience more enjoyable.
Cons:1. Cost: The Maxpeedingrods K81HAT rear brake caliper adapter is not an inexpensive upgrade. The cost of the adapter, along with the cost of the new calipers, can add up significantly.
2. Installation Complexity: Installing the K81HAT adapter and the new calipers can be a complex process, especially for those without extensive mechanical experience. It may require the assistance of a professional mechanic.
3. Potential Clearance Issues: Depending on the size of the new calipers you choose, there may be clearance issues with other components under the car, such as the exhaust or suspension components.
4. Potential Noise: Some users have reported that the larger calipers can generate more noise during operation compared to the stock calipers.
Conclusion:The Maxpeedingrods K81HAT rear brake caliper adapter offers several advantages, such as enhanced brake performance, improved pedal feel, and reduced brake fade. However, it comes with potential disadvantages, such as cost, installation complexity, and potential clearance issues. Ultimately, the decision to invest in this upgrade depends on your specific driving needs, budget, and mechanical expertise.
Recommendation:If you are an avid Subaru Impreza enthusiast who frequently engages in high-performance driving or racing, the Maxpeedingrods K81HAT rear brake caliper adapter can provide significant improvements to your vehicle's braking performance. However, if you are a casual driver, the cost and complexity of this upgrade may not be worth it. Consider your driving habits, budget, and mechanical abilities before making a decision.
